Abstrakt

This book focuses on the intersection of pandemic and physical activity, offering a comprehensive analysis of its impact on movement behaviors across diverse populations. It explores key questions such as: How did lockdowns and restrictions influence exercise habits and routines? The COVIDMOVE project ultimately aims to inspire action-encouraging policymakers, educators, health professionals, and individuals to prioritize physical activity as a cornerstone of public health. By understanding the transformative impact of the pandemic, we can reimagine physical activity not just as a response to crisis, but as an integral part of building healthier, more resilient societies.
